TREASURER'S SALE OF LANDS FOR TAXES Corporation of the County of Huron 20 WIT: ..By virtue of a warrant issued by the Warden of the County of under his hand and the seal of the said corporation bearing •late of 12th day of August 1958 sale of land, in arrears of taxes the County of Huron will he held at my office at the hour of p. m. in the Court 11.e:.*se on the 9th day of December 1958' -finless -the taxes and costs are sooner paid. Notice is hereby given mat the list of lands for sale for arrears of taxes was published Cal the'Ontarie Gazette on the 5th day of Septerribsr 1958, and that co-nples of the said list may be bad at my office. '11e, adjourned sal.s, if necessary, will be 1..eld at the above office sAy the 16th day of December. 1958, reasurer's Office this 13th day of August, 1958. (signed) J. G. Massey-Ferguson Limited, world- renowned for its outstanding achieve- ments in agricultural mechanization, is today breaking fresh ground—in the industrial and construction fields. Alert to modern needs, the Company now has applied its engineering skills, its experience and its facilities to the production of a full line of cnitstand- ing light industrial tractors and related specialized equipment. On new community and conatruc- tion sites, in industrial plants and factories, in mines and quarries, Massey-Ferguson light industrial equipment is helping to build new homes, new roads, new towns—help- g industry to increase production through more efficient materials- handling methods. As part of a program of basic realignment in Organizationonarket- ing and production, Massey=Fergtison —world's largest manufacturer of farm tractors and Self-propelled cora- biries—ia breaking fresh ground and moving to hew aeliieveraehts iri the industrial field.
